a parallel- plate capcitor has a plate area of 0.4 meterssquared and a separation of 0.1 mm. How much charge accumulates onits plates when it connected to a 12V? How much energy is stored inits feild? i came up with 3.54x10^-8 for how much charge the plate willaccumulate and 2.549x10^-6 for total storage. i didnt get fullcredit for the problem but i need a little help in where i wentwrong.Explanation / Answer
Capacitance C = 0* A / d = 8.85 * 10-12* 0.4 / 0.1 *10-3 = 3.54 *10-8 F Charge Q = C* V = 3.54 * 10-8 *12 = 4.25 *10-7 C Energystored U = (1/2)* Q * V = 0.5 * 4.25 *10-7 * 12 U = 2.55* 10-6 JRelated Questions
